推荐文章:回顾经典,探索依然活跃的AngularJS世界 —— 深入了解`packaged angular-animate`...

推荐文章:回顾经典,探索依然活跃的AngularJS世界 —— 深入了解packaged angular-animate

bower-angular-animateBower package for the AngularJS animation module项目地址:https://gitcode.com/gh_mirrors/bo/bower-angular-animate

在现代前端开发的快速迭代中,有些工具虽已退居二线,但其影响力仍不减当年。今天,我们将目光投向了一个传奇框架的遗产组件——packaged angular-animate。虽然随着Angular版本的更新,AngularJS(1.x)已经于2022年1月官方停止支持,但它的魅力和实用价值仍在特定场景下熠熠生辉。

项目介绍

packaged angular-animate是针对AngularJS 1.x系列的一个核心扩展包,它为应用带来了优雅的过渡效果和动画支持。对于那些仍在维护旧有AngularJS项目或对Angular历史感兴趣的开发者来说,这一包犹如时光机器,带你回到那个框架简化网页动态交互的时代。

技术分析

通过Node Package Manager (npm) 或者昔日流行的前端包管理器Bower安装,packaged angular-animate轻松融入你的构建流程。简单的导入后,只需将ngAnimate作为依赖添加至你的AngularJS应用模块中,即可解锁一系列动画功能。这背后的魔力来源于AngularJS的指令系统,它让元素的增删改查等DOM操作有了视觉上的平滑过渡,从而增强用户体验。

应用场景

尽管新时代的Web开发倾向于使用更新的框架和技术栈,但在某些领域,如内部管理系统、遗留项目维护或教育训练中,AngularJS及packaged angular-animate依旧大有用武之地。通过动画提升UI体验,无论是表单验证反馈、菜单切换还是列表滚动加载,都能为老项目增添一丝生机,同时也便于老系统的用户适应和操作。

项目特点

  • 兼容性:完美适配AngularJS 1.x,无需担心新旧版本兼容问题。
  • 简洁易用:通过简单配置即可实现复杂动画效果,降低学习成本。
  • 指令驱动:利用AngularJS的指令机制,使得动画与业务逻辑高度解耦。
  • 广泛文档支持:详尽的官方文档,确保开发者可以迅速上手并解决疑难问题。
  • 社区遗产:即便官方不再提供技术支持,庞大的社区资源仍然是宝贵的财富。

总结而言,packaged angular-animate是一个穿越时间的桥梁,连接着过去与现在的前端世界。对于那些需要在AngularJS框架内实现流畅动画效果的开发者而言,这个项目无疑是最佳伴侣。虽然技术日新月异,但掌握并理解这些经典的库和框架,无疑能更全面地丰富我们的技术视野和实践经验。不论是出于维护目的,还是对技术演进的兴趣,深入探索packaged angular-animate都是一次有价值的学习之旅。


以上便是对packaged angular-animate这一开源项目的推荐与简析,希望对你探索AngularJS的世界有所启发。在前行的技术道路上,不妨偶尔回望,或许你会发现不一样的风景。

bower-angular-animateBower package for the AngularJS animation module项目地址:https://gitcode.com/gh_mirrors/bo/bower-angular-animate

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

云忱川

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值